No. 9 Arizona Beats Bears, 11-1

May 2, 2021
Mikayla Coelho Extended Her Hitting Streak To 11 Games On Sunday

TUCSON - The California softball team lost at No. 9 Arizona, 11-1, in five innings Sunday afternoon at Hillenbrand Memorial Stadium.

The Golden Bears fell to 16-14, 3-8 on the year. 

The Wildcats scored in the first inning for the second straight game, notching a two-run homer in the opening frame. 

Arizona broke the game open with a nine-run second. 

Mikayla Coelho singled in the first, extending her hitting streak to a current team-best 11 games. Coelho also earned an RBI in the top of the fifth with a sacrifice fly that scored Sabrina Nunez. Nunez singled and stole second prior to crossing home plate. 

Sophie Medellin earned Cal's other hit on the day. 

The Bears return to action on Wednesday, May 5, at 4 p.m. with a mid-week contest at Stanford from Smith Family Stadium. The non-conference game will be the rubber match between the Bears and the Cardinal for the 2021 season after the squads split two non-conference meetings earlier this season.
